Dead Battery

A dead battery is the most frequent cause of a key fob not working. Fob batteries tend to drain quickly, especially when they are exposed or cold temperatures, humidity, or water. It is a good idea to keep an extra fob battery in your wallet in case.

The LED light will usually stop blinking when the battery in the car key fob is low. It is also possible that the fob won't work from the same distance it used to. In this scenario, the key fob may need to be reprogrammed or replaced entirely.

It is simple to replace a car keyfob battery. Find out the type of battery that is used. The type should be engraved on the back of the fob. Google can assist you if you're not sure. Once you have found the battery type and the key fob, you can open it at the seam. You will need to use an small screwdriver with a flat head or even your fingernail break the two halves. Then, take out the old battery and insert a new one in its place. Make sure you insert the new battery with the positive (+) side facing up toward the buttons in the fob.

Damaged Circuit Board

The key fob isn't indestructible, but it is able to withstand Local a lot of physical damage. The battery, the circuit board buttons, and other components all suffer their fair share of wear and tear with time and it's crucial to be on guard and take care of them in order to keep your car key fob operating efficiently.

The most straightforward thing to do is to make sure the battery in your key fob isn't depleted. Replace the battery to see if it solves the issue. If this does not work, you may have to open the fob and clean its contact surfaces. This can be tricky because some key fobs don't have easy-release mechanisms that allow you to open them up and you may damage your fob if you try to pull it apart. You can purchase a special tool to open your key fob. But, you must follow the directions of the manufacturer to avoid damaging the.

A damaged or corrupted key fob circuit board is another frequent issue. This can be caused by numerous factors, such as dirt or moisture getting into the battery compartment. Issues with software or an accident firmware update could be the cause of this. If your key fob is not working, you may be interested in having it reprogrammed. This can be accomplished by a locksmith who specializes in this kind of work.

Radio interference is a different possibility. This can occur if you have other wireless devices around that transmit at the same frequency, for example, radar detectors or home security systems. If this is the situation you must contact the manufacturer of the other device to make sure that your key fob won't be affected by their signals.

It's also possible that your key fob is equipped with an issue with the switch or another electrical component that should be replaced. This is a harder fix, but you can find guides online that explain how to do it yourself. You should be careful, however, as the circuit board in your key fob is very small and is prone to breaking if handled with care. If you're doing this yourself, make sure to use a good quality SMT switch and then solder it in place correctly.

Broken Case

The case of your key fob does more than just protect the buttons and battery. The case also houses the circuitry that executes all the electrical magic every time you press the key fob button. The board transmits the signal from your keyfob to your car.

Your key fob won't function if the board is damaged. Sometimes, a key fob that is dead may need to be reprogrammed, which is something your local auto locksmith or dealership can help you with.

Another reason your key fob may not be working is that the batteries are not working. This is a simple fix that can be accomplished at home by replacing the battery. You can purchase a replacement battery at your local auto parts shop or online. These batteries are not just for key fobs.

Depending on the kind of key fob, there are various ways to open it and access the insides. A quick internet search should show you which type of key fob you have and the type of battery it takes. From there, you can purchase an alternative and then simply pop the old one out, and then the new one in.

When repairing a broken key fob, the primary concern is not to destroy the circuit or buttons in any way. If you try to pry apart the key fob using a screwdriver or other hard edge, it could crack the plastic or break the case. A replacement case is inexpensive and you can find a complete fob assembly including the electronic components on eBay or Amazon for less than $40.
